This is from the Listserv 16.0 help:







Change-Log Keyword



Change-Log= No|Yes[,Yearly|Monthly|Weekly|Single]



…



When set to Yes, LISTSERV writes a listname.CHANGELOG file, which contains information about all changes made to individual subscriptions. Commands tracked include SUBscribe/JOIN,SIGNOFF/UNSUBscribe, auto-deletions, and all changes to users' personal options.















This doesn’t seem likely to track postings… I’m confused.

> >> On my listowner webpages, I am able to set up a report of numbers of posts for any



> >> specified time interval.



> >>



> >> I navigate links in the webpages toolbar: List Management/List Reports/List Activity



> >> Reports



> >>



> >> I check “Statistics” and “Post”, specify the time interval, and click on “Submit”.
